Transaction 05d8c57b3137daf1279b65edf8c024e9f65a7ac0fbeb6e5c40d1c6b44e017494

2 Input
1 Outputs
  • 05d8c57b3137daf1279b65edf8c024e9f65a7ac0fbeb6e5c40d1c6b44e017494:0
  • value  2823904364
    address  3FZ4YzmmKn3kFhV8gx65PbTigw9d1APK4g